Summary
Many teams use the Workspaces in TeamDynamix to categorize time spent on various types of work. Workspace members can track their time on Workspaces, and the Workspace hours conveniently appear on their timecard for easy time entry. This article contains instructions for Workspace owners to add or subtract team members from their workspaces.
How-To
Task: To access the Workspace management page
Instructions
Step 1 - From the TDNext area of TeamDynamix, select the waffle icon in the upper left corner of the screen.

Step 2 - Click open Workspaces.

Step 3 - Click on the Workspace pull-down at the top of the screen and select the name of the workspace that needs members added or removed.
Step 4 - Click the Workspace Detail pull-down at the bottom right corner of the screen, just above your user name.
Step 5 - Choose Manage.
Step 6 - Click the Members tab.
Step 7 - Follow instructions to "add a person or group" or "remove a person" below:
Outcome
You should be able to access the Workspace management page.

Task: To add a person or group
Instructions
Step 1 - Click the Actions pull-down menu
Step 2 - Select Add People.
Step 3 - Use the magnifying glass to search for the person or group to add to the workspace.
Step 4 - Select the checkbox(es) next to the user or group, once found.
Step 5 - Click the green Insert Checked option
Step 6 - Click the green Add button.
Outcome
You should be able to add a person or group to Workspace.

Task: To remove a person
Instructions
Step 1 - Select the member to remove
Step 2 - Select the Actions pull-down menu
Step 3 - Choose Remove Person.
Step 4 - Choose one of the radio buttons for either
- Remove person and delete all associated materials - This removes the person and assigns issues, contacts, etc.. to the person's manager.
- Remove person and delegate associated materials to another person - This option requires the selection of a delegate to assign the user's issues, contacts, etc.
Step 5 - Click the green Remove button
Outcome
You should be able to remove a person from Workspace.
